Output d85e75dc8fffa10b3080560b79c8c36ab4b8c5a15b1c7876ad32b22e7f33030e:5

value
59195322
script pubkey
OP_0 OP_PUSHBYTES_32 3ed56f459f54cd6fff19f2e8ab4b876c8eaa6e7db00cfe446feccb18300fb53e
address
bc1q8m2k73vl2nxkllce7t52kju8dj825mnakqx0u3r0an93svq0k5lqtzytwn
transaction
d85e75dc8fffa10b3080560b79c8c36ab4b8c5a15b1c7876ad32b22e7f33030e
confirmations
129638
spent
true